Investigadores chinos lograron recientemente un gran avance en la \u00abdisociaci\u00f3n fotocatal\u00edtica del agua para la producci\u00f3n de hidr\u00f3geno\u00bb. Al realizar una \u00abremodelaci\u00f3n estructural\u00bb y la \u00absustituci\u00f3n de elementos\u00bb en un material semiconductor, mejoraron significativamente la eficiencia de la conversi\u00f3n de agua en energ\u00eda de hidr\u00f3geno limpio mediante el uso de la luz solar.
